CORPUS CHRISTI — A 20-year-old man stabbed three times in the chest and jolted by an attacker’s stun gun remained in critical condition at a local hospital on Wednesday, authorities said.

An assault of the 20-year-old man and a 21-year-old woman who came to his aid began about 9 p.m. Tuesday at Antelope and Lily streets as an argument between two couples about hair straightener, police said. It escalated to one couple accusing the other of child neglect and for contacting authorities, Lt. Isaac Valencia said.

“They knew each other from the neighborhood,â€￾ Valencia said.

Alfred Aviles, 27, and Liliana Madden, 20, were taken into custody while attempting to hide in a nearby apartment complex in the 3300 block of Up River Road, according to a police brief. They are charged with felony aggravated assault with bonds set at $15,000 each, Nueces County jail officials said. Madden also is being held on a noncompliance warrant for not serving court-ordered community service for theft, officials said.

The man and his wife were walking from a store about 9 p.m. when he was stabbed with a pocketknife three times in the chest and once in the arm by Aviles, according to the brief. He also was assaulted with a stun gun by Madden.

“We were advised he was extremely critical and doctors did not believe he would survive,â€￾ Valencia said.

The man’s wife was not injured in the incident, Capt. Todd Green said.

During the assault a 21-year-old woman, who Green said the couple knew, tried to intervene. She was stabbed in the back three times and was assaulted with the stun gun. She was listed in stable condition Wednesday morning at Christus Spohn Hospital Memorial.

Police recovered the pocketknife, but not the stun gun, Green said.
